Tips for the Best Swedish Massage Experience

Swedish massages are one of the most popular treatments worldwide, known for their ability to relax muscles, relieve tension, and improve overall well-being. If you’re gearing up for your first Massage (마사지) (or your fifth), there are a few steps you can take to ensure the experience is as rejuvenating and effective as possible. From preparing beforehand to maximizing the benefits post-session, here are some essential tips to enhance your next massage experience.
1. Communicate Your Needs Clearly
Before your session begins, speak openly with your massage therapist about your preferences and needs. Whether you prefer a gentle, relaxing touch or firmer pressure on specific tension spots, letting the therapist know ensures your Swedish massage is tailored to your comfort.
According to a study conducted in 2021, 78% of massage recipients reported better results when they communicated their desired pressure level and focus areas in advance. Be specific about any parts of your body that need extra attention or areas you’d like avoided entirely.
2. Hydrate Before and After
Hydration is often overlooked, but it plays a crucial role in your massage experience. Drinking water before your session keeps your muscles hydrated and makes it easier for the therapist to work on them. Post-session hydration is just as important, as it helps flush toxins released during the massage and reduces the likelihood of soreness.
A 2022 wellness survey revealed that 82% of massage clients who hydrated properly reported improved recovery times and less post-massage fatigue.
3. Time It Right
Timing your Swedish massage strategically can make a world of difference. Many people find afternoons and evenings more beneficial since their bodies are more relaxed than in the early morning. Scheduling your massage after a workout can also help alleviate muscle soreness and enhance recovery. However, avoid booking it before any high-stress events, as your body might not fully absorb the benefits.
A poll by the American Massage Therapy Association found that 64% of participants experienced longer-lasting relaxation when they scheduled massages during quieter, stress-free parts of their day.
4. Dress Comfortably
Arrive at your appointment wearing loose, comfortable clothing. Getting out of tight, restrictive outfits before a massage can feel cumbersome, making it harder to transition into a relaxed mindset.
Research from 2020 suggests that people who arrived in relaxed attire for massages reported higher satisfaction levels and a smoother, stress-free session.
5. Take Your Time
Once your Swedish massage is over, resist the urge to rush back into your day. Take a few minutes to rest, breathe, and absorb the calmness the session has provided. Allow your body to cool down and reset before re-entering your routine.
Massage experts report that taking a mere 10 minutes of post-massage downtime can extend feelings of relaxation by up to 30%.
